Default A way to search all auctions for prewar?

Is there a way to search all current or upcoming auctions (non eBay) for prewar cards? For instance, if I want to search all auctions for a T206 Cobb or M101-2 Wagner, etc, is there currently a search engine that can do that effectively? Just thought I'd ask.

There are so many auctions and auction houses these days that it is often just wasted time to try to keep up with them all, and to try to find a few prewar cards (at least for my tired eyes) The best thing I've found so far is to get on Auction Reports mailing list (thank you AR!). But still takes a lot of time to browse, register ... Also, I'm finding advanced search functions sadly lacking on many auction web sites :-(

Lastly, are there auctions houses that specialize in just lower to mid grade cards? I find all the TPG 7-10's mind numbing.

Sorry if this sounds like a rant. But I just spent (wasted) most of my one day off trying to browse sport memorabilia web sites for cards to spend $ on, and didn't find much :-) Thank you.
